mysql資料庫的備份和恢復

2021-07-28 02:50:30 字數 985 閱讀 8047

想從我虛擬機器上,把資料庫移到阿里雲伺服器上。

資料庫名叫dddd

mysqldump -u root -p `dddd` > dddd.sql

#回車後,輸入密碼

enter password: ******

現在當前目錄下,有個dddd.sql檔案

把檔案拷貝到阿里雲的/root目錄下

scp dddd.sql [email protected]

:/root

先建立資料庫

mysql -u root -p

#回車後,輸入密碼

enter password: ******

#建立資料庫dddd

create database dddd;

#ctrl+d退出資料庫

恢復資料

mysql -u root -p dddd < dddd.sql

#回車後,輸入密碼

資料庫:db_name

資料表:table_name

使用者名稱:root

密碼:dbpasswd

mysqldump -uroot

-pdbpasswd

-d db_name >db.sql;

mysqldump -uroot

-pdbpasswd

-d db_name table_name >db.sql;

mysqldump -uroot

-pdbpasswd db_name >db.sql;

mysqldump -uroot

-pdbpasswd db_name table_name >db.sql;

MySQL資料庫備份和恢復

注意事項 1.備份前,需要將mysql服務停止 etc init.d mysql stop 2恢復資料資料庫時,需要先建立好乙個資料庫 不一定同名 然後將備份出來的檔案 注意,不是目錄 複製到對應的mysql資料庫目錄中 3.使用這一方法備份和恢復資料庫時,需要新舊的mysql版本一致,否則可能會出...

MySQL資料庫備份和恢復

1.備份 可將資料錄匯出到 sql檔案中 使用linux的mysqldump命令 mysqldump u 使用者名稱 p 資料庫名 sql 2.恢復 匯入 sql檔案到某個資料庫中 通過linux的mysql命令恢復資料 mysql u 使用者名稱 p 新資料庫名 sql 3.注意點 1.使用mys...

mysql資料庫備份和恢復

備份mysql資料庫的命令 mysqldump hhostname uusername ppassword databasename backupfile.sql 備份mysql資料庫為帶刪除表的格式 備份mysql資料庫為帶刪除表的格式,能夠讓該備份覆蓋已有資料庫而不需要手動刪除原有資料庫。mys...